Honeymoon Itinerary in Vrindavan

  1. Wednesday September 13: Prem Mandir
    10 minutes (2.3 miles) from Vrindavan Railway Station

    Start your honeymoon with a visit to the enchanting Prem Mandir. This grand temple showcases exquisite architecture and intricate carvings, depicting the eternal love of Radha and Krishna. In the morning, you can witness the mesmerizing abhishek ceremony, where the deities are bathed in milk and fragrant flowers. Afternoon presents a perfect time to explore the beautiful gardens surrounding the temple. In the evening, attend the extraordinary sound and light show that beautifully narrates the divine love story of Radha and Krishna.

    • Sightseeing at Prem Mandir: Free, 2-3 hours
  2. Thursday September 14: Banke Bihari Temple
    15 minutes (3.2 miles) from Prem Mandir

    Indulge in the divine aura of Banke Bihari Temple, known for its unique swinging deity of Lord Krishna. Start your morning by witnessing the Mangala Aarti, a blissful prayer ceremony. Take a walk through the narrow lanes of Vrindavan and savor delicious local breakfast at nearby cafes. In the afternoon, immerse yourself in the enchanting bhajans (devotional songs) sung inside the temple. In the evening, attend the famous Jhulan Yatra (swing festival) where the deities are adorned with beautiful flower swings.

    • Mangala Aarti at Banke Bihari Temple: Free, 1 hour
    • Local breakfast: $10, 1 hour
    • Bhajans at Banke Bihari Temple: Free, 1-2 hours
    • Jhulan Yatra: Free, 1-2 hours
  3. Friday September 15: ISKCON Temple
    20 minutes (4.5 miles) from Banke Bihari Temple

    Embark on a spiritual journey at the ISKCON Temple, dedicated to Lord Krishna and Radha. Start your day by participating in the early morning Mangala Aarti, followed by a serene meditation session. Explore the temple complex and learn about the teachings of the Bhagavad Gita through interactive exhibits. In the afternoon, savor a sumptuous vegetarian feast at the Govinda's restaurant inside the temple. Witness the grand Sandhya Aarti in the evening, accompanied by soul-stirring kirtan (devotional chanting).

    • Mangala Aarti at ISKCON Temple: Free, 1 hour
    • Meditation session: Free, 1 hour
    • Exploring ISKCON Temple: Free, 1-2 hours
    • Vegetarian feast at Govinda's: $20, 1 hour
    • Sandhya Aarti at ISKCON Temple: Free, 1 hour
  4. Saturday September 16: Radha Raman Temple
    25 minutes (5.8 miles) from ISKCON Temple

    Conclude your honeymoon in Vrindavan with a visit to the sacred Radha Raman Temple. Start your morning by participating in the Mangala Aarti, offering prayers to Lord Krishna. Explore the temple's stunning architecture and marvel at the intricately adorned deity of Radha Raman. In the afternoon, enjoy a peaceful boat ride on the Yamuna river, witnessing the serene beauty of Vrindavan. In the evening, witness the mesmerizing Shayan Aarti and seek blessings for a blissful married life.

    • Mangala Aarti at Radha Raman Temple: Free, 1 hour
    • Boat ride on Yamuna river: $30, 1-2 hours
    • Shayan Aarti at Radha Raman Temple: Free, 1 hour

Recommendations

If you have additional time, consider visiting the nearby temples of Radha Vallabh, Rangji, and Nidhivan. These temples offer a serene and spiritual experience. You can also plan a day trip to Mathura, the birthplace of Lord Krishna, and explore its historical sites and temples. To make the most of your money, try local street food and shop for traditional handicrafts and souvenirs. Ensure you book your hotel and flights in advance to get the best deals.
